Output 6877a17c91b643cdf2edf84e87639d218735b00e091acf812e2d32615c1a60b0:147

value
320126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579dd538503df1f188a55e867323590212e877ed OP_EQUAL
address
39gHneuxB4Jizmi8JbuQnZXYXF6bhAy2wb
transaction
6877a17c91b643cdf2edf84e87639d218735b00e091acf812e2d32615c1a60b0
confirmations
117558
spent
true